What I can help you with is the final question. What can I do to better myself with the time I have saved?

Obviously, this where the H word gets mentioned: HOBBIES.

No, I don’t do 8 hours of yoga or run 10K every day. Now although, I would never condemn these activities (and you certainly should be exercising). My hobby has been cooking!

As someone who frequented at many restaurants and someone who enjoys cooking and experimenting with new recipes, the lockdown period has given me some extra time to learn a few skills in the kitchen.

Many well- known restaurants are sending boxes of fresh produce, with instructions on how to make some of their iconic dishes, as well as divulging the information of their suppliers (Butchers/Fish mongers etc.). This has been a great new experience and has allowed me to continue enjoying my hobby of cooking and eating new foods during times when we can’t visit restaurants.

I have cooked everything from Venison steaks to fresh Lobster (and everything in between). Not only do these meals taste great… (not to toot my own horn!) They come at a fraction of the cost that you might expect to pay at a restaurant. It’s also a great way of helping to support local independent businesses, which to me, is the cherry on top of a beautiful cake.
